12 bar blues in G
G7C7D7
I7–IV7–V7 · G major · 12-bar blues

How it works
Four bars of I, two of IV, two of I, then V–IV–I–V. Every chord is a dominant 7th, which is why the minor pentatonic works over all of it. The last bar is the turnaround: V sends you back to the top.
